Getting Started: Preparing Your Banana Bread
The first and most crucial step in any baking endeavor is to preheat your oven and prepare your baking pan. This ensures that your banana bread bakes evenly from the moment it goes in. For this recipe, pre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175 degrees Celsius). While the oven is warming up, take a standard loaf pan (around 9×5 inches) and grease it well. You can use a cooking spray, butter, or even a bit of coconut oil. For extra insurance against sticking, you can also line the pan with parchment paper, leaving some overhang on the sides. This makes lifting the finished loaf out of the pan a breeze. Now, let’s get to the star of the show – the bananas!
Step-by-Step Baking Instructions
1. Mash the Bananas: Take your three ripe bananas and place them in a large mixing bowl. The riper the bananas, the sweeter and more flavorful your bread will be. You’re looking for bananas with plenty of brown spots, almost black in some areas. This indicates they are at their peak for sweetness and moisture. Use a fork or a potato masher to thoroughly mash the bananas until they are mostly smooth. A few small lumps are perfectly fine and can add texture to the final bread, but try to get rid of any large chunks. This mashed banana mixture will form the base of your batter.
2. Combine Wet Ingredients: To the mashed bananas, add the two large eggs. Whisk the eggs lightly with a fork right into the banana mixture. Next, pour in the 1/4 cup of pure maple syrup. If you prefer to use honey, that works wonderfully too and offers a slightly different, delicious flavor profile. Whisk everything together until it’s well combined and you have a relatively smooth, cohesive mixture. This stage is where the sweetness and the binding agents start to come together, setting the stage for the rise and texture of your bread.
3. Introduce the Dry Ingredients: Now, it’s time to add the dry ingredients to our wet mixture. Sprinkle the 1 teaspoon of baking soda over the banana-egg-syrup mixture. The baking soda is essential for leavening; it reacts with the acidic elements in the batter and heat to help your bread rise and become light and airy. Finally, add the 2 cups of old-fashioned rolled oats. It’s important to use old-fashioned rolled oats here, not instant oats, as they have a better texture and won’t turn your bread into a mush. Stir everything together with a spatula or wooden spoon until just combined. Be careful not to overmix at this stage. You want to see the oats evenly distributed throughout the batter, but a few streaks of banana are okay. Overmixing can develop the oat starches too much and lead to a tougher loaf.
4. Pour and Bake: Once your batter is ready, pour it into the prepared loaf pan. Spread the batter evenly using your spatula, ensuring it reaches all the corners of the pan. Now, place the loaf pan into your preheated oven. Bake for approximately 45-60 minutes. The baking time can vary depending on your oven, so it’s a good idea to start checking around the 45-minute mark. To test for doneness, insert a toothpick or a thin knife into the center of the loaf. If it comes out clean or with just a few moist crum extractbs attached (not wet batter), your banana bread is ready. If it’s still wet, continue baking in 5-minute increments until done.
5. Cool and Enjoy: Once baked, carefully remove the loaf pan from the oven. Let the banana bread cool in the pan for about 10-15 minutes. This allows it to set properly and makes it easier to remove from the pan without breaking. After this initial cooling period, carefully invert the loaf onto a wire rack. If you used parchment paper, this step will be incredibly easy. Allow the banana bread to cool completely on the wire rack before slicing. Slicing while it’s still hot can result in a gummy texture. Once cooled, slice it up and enjoy the delicious, healthy, and incredibly simple flourless banana bread you’ve just made! It’s wonderful on its own, or you can add a smear of nut butter or a drizzle of extra maple syrup if you desire. Store any le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or in the refrigerator for up to a week.

Frequently Asked Questions:
Can I use frozen bananas?
Absolutely! Frozen bananas are perfect for this recipe, and in fact, they often lend an even more intense banana flavor and moisture. Just ensure they are fully thawed and drained of any excess liquid before adding them to your mixture.

Can I make this recipe vegan?
To make this recipe vegan, you would need to substitute the eggs. A common substitution is using flax eggs (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 3 tablespoons water, let sit for 5-10 minutes) for each egg. You might also consider a commercial egg replacer.

Healthy 5-Ingredient Flourless Banana Bread
A simple, healthy, and flourless banana bread recipe using only five core ingredients. Perfect for a quick breakfast or snack.
Ingredients
-
3 medium ripe bananas
-
2 large eggs
-
1/4 cup pure maple syrup
-
1 teaspoon baking soda
-
2 cups old-fashioned rolled oats
Instructions
-
Step 1
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a standard loaf pan. -
Step 2
In a large bowl, mash the ripe bananas thoroughly with a fork until smooth. -
Step 3
Whisk in the large eggs and pure maple syrup until well combined. -
Step 4
Stir in the baking soda and old-fashioned rolled oats until just combined. Do not overmix. -
Step 5
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and spread evenly. -
Step 6
Bake for 45-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. -
Step 7
Let the banana bread c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ely.
